Transaction 107aeaaccccea94aa68fcdca20c76547ce8a44d18ae17ddb5e283cbf363ac2a3

1 Input
2 Outputs
  • 107aeaaccccea94aa68fcdca20c76547ce8a44d18ae17ddb5e283cbf363ac2a3:0
  • value  79873382
    address  bc1ph38yanrk8s0844v3tpycwczkhpng9j07e7mjqta02vhewgltha9qrq48l3
  • 107aeaaccccea94aa68fcdca20c76547ce8a44d18ae17ddb5e283cbf363ac2a3:1
  • value  23650000
    address  3M8Ah9WNUmecZV1darBPU593EbrqDNyneR